As our Drainage Operative, you will work as part of a two-person team to carry out a range of services including cleaning, clearance, repair, and maintenance of drains. We will consider applicants with no previous drainage experience as we are able to offer full training.
The duties of the Drainage Operative role will include:
- Supporting HGV Drainage Engineers with drainage work, including HPWJ and CCTV surveys works
- Drainage cleaning and investigation works
- Assisting in high pressure water jetting
- Attending reactive and unplanned emergency works
- Operating the GIS Trimble unit in accordance with company operating procedures
To be considered for this role, you must hold a valid CSCS card. Ideally, you will have previously worked within a similar role and have experience in high pressure water jetting. It would also be beneficial if you possess a street works card and a confined space ticket.
